摘要
分析了现有的两种太阳能空气取水器的特点,提出了带有回热器的太阳能半导体制冷结露法空气取水器的工作原理,得出了其取水率的表达式,并根据实际的工作条件,对这种取水器的取水率进行了计算分析,结果表明这种方法的取水率比其它方法提高约48%,具有很好的实际工作应用价值.
The character of two existing solar-energy collectors that obtain water from air is analyzed in the paper,the operational principle of using the solar-energy semiconductor refrigeration to dew the water from air in a regenerator is proposed and a expression of the rate of collecting water is given and the calculation and analysis of the water collection rate have been done according to practical working conditions,the results show that by the method is the water collection rate higher,this method is useful in practical engineering.
